description | In the design of a river improvement project,the cross-section marking is cumbersome,and the calculation of quantities is inaccurate.Therefore,based on traditional river engineering design methods,this paper proposed a BIM design concept.In addition,through the secondary development of some functions of OpenRoadsDesigner software,the paper optimized the engineering quantity generation and output process and developed a set of river engineering BIM design method containing modeling,design,marking,and quantity calculation,which can simultaneously generate three-dimensional models,generate cross-sectional drawings in batches,and calculate engineering quantities.The practice results show that the BIM design concept can greatly improve production efficiency and design accuracy,simplify repetitive work in traditional river designs,make designers focus on engineering scheme designs,and reduce time spent in repetitive work. |
